The regulatory status of a forex broker is a crucial factor in determining its legitimacy. Brokers that operate without proper regulation may expose traders to higher risks, including the potential loss of funds. In the case of LSA Trading, several reports indicate that it is an unregulated entity. The Financial Commission has placed LSA Trading on its warning list after receiving numerous complaints from traders.

The absence of a valid regulatory license raises significant concerns about the safety of funds and the overall reliability of LSA Trading. Moreover, claims made by the broker regarding its regulatory status have been debunked, as it does not hold any authorization from reputable regulatory bodies like the FCA in the UK. This lack of oversight is a red flag for potential investors, suggesting that LSA Trading may not adhere to the necessary compliance standards that protect traders.
LSA Tradings background reveals a lack of transparency that is often associated with fraudulent brokers. The company claims to be based in London, but investigations have shown that it operates offshore without any legitimate regulatory oversight. The ownership structure of LSA Trading is obscure, and there is little information available about its management team. This lack of transparency is concerning, as reputable brokers typically provide detailed information about their history, ownership, and the qualifications of their management teams.
Furthermore, the absence of a clear company history raises questions about LSA Trading's operational practices. A legitimate broker should have a well-documented history and a transparent operational framework. The lack of such information suggests a potential attempt to obscure the company's true nature and intentions.

The safety of client funds is paramount when choosing a forex broker. LSA Trading has been criticized for its lack of fund segregation and investor protection measures. Reports indicate that client funds are not held in segregated accounts, which means that they could be at risk if the company encounters financial difficulties.
Moreover, there is no information available regarding negative balance protection, which is a standard safety feature among reputable brokers. This absence of safety measures is alarming, especially considering the potential for significant losses in the volatile forex market. Historical complaints suggest that clients have faced difficulties in withdrawing their funds, further emphasizing the potential risks associated with trading with LSA Trading.
